WebOct 31, 2024 · Contributions of long-term capital gain property to a public charity: 30% of your AGI Contributions of long-term capital gain property to a private foundation: 20% of your AGI *Cash means money not things. Cash includes both paper money and other forms of payment like checks, credit cards, and bank transfers.
